Weights and Capacities
Curb weight (lbs): 4495
Gross weight (lbs): 6019
Maximum payload (lbs): 1521
Maximum towing capacity (lbs): 5000
Engine
Cylinders: V6
Engine size (l): 3.5
Horsepower (HP): 280
Horsepower (rpm): 6000
Torque (ft-lbs): 262
Torque (rpm): 4700
Valves: 24
Valve timing: Variable
Cam type: Single overhead cam (SOHC)
Drive type: all wheel drive
Transmission: 9-speed shiftable automatic
Engine type: gas

Pros
Smooth ride and secure handling for a pickup
Versatile two-way tailgate and large lockable in-bed trunk
Spacious crew cab is comfortable

Cons
Lacks low-range gearing and underbody clearance of typical trucks
Sensitive driver aids are distracting
Less towing capacity than top rivals
